class Capybara::RackTest::Node

def click(keys = [], offset = {})

def click(keys = [], offset = {})
  raise ArgumentError, "The RackTest driver does not support click options" unless keys.empty? && offset.empty?
  if link?
    follow_link
  elsif submits?
    associated_form = form
    Capybara::RackTest::Form.new(driver, associated_form).submit(self) if associated_form
  elsif checkable?
    set(!checked?)
  elsif tag_name == 'label'
    click_label
  end
end